Maximizing Space Efficiency
As evaluating whole house remodeling, enhancing area utilization is crucial in order to creating a usable and comfortable living environment. One efficient method is to embrace spacious designs that eliminate unnecessary walls and barriers. It not only causes areas feel expanded and welcoming but also enhances smoother flow among areas, enabling daylight to flow and creating a sense of togetherness in family areas.
Adding multifunctional furniture can greatly improve the utility of your spaces. Furniture that perform two functions, for example sofas that change into beds or storage ottomans that shelving, can aid organize rooms while rendering them more versatile. Moreover, built-in furniture, such as shelves or desks, can maximize wall space without cluttering the space, combining style with utility.
Strategic storage solutions constitute crucial in complete house remodeling for ensuring an neat home. Utilizing unused areas, such as the space below stairs or above cabinets, can establish hidden storage options. Tailored cabinetry and closet systems crafted to fit unique areas can encourage a tidier home, ensuring that everything has its place and not compromising on visual appeal and accessibility.
Sustainable Remodeling Techniques
Eco-friendly renovation techniques are important for creating a home that is both aesthetically pleasing and sustainable. One primary approach is using reclaimed materials throughout the remodeling project. These materials not only reduce waste but also bring unique character to any area. For instance, reclaimed wood can be repurposed into stunning flooring, beams, or cabinetry, improving the aesthetic while minimizing the carbon footprint linked to producing new resources.
An additional crucial aspect of sustainable remodeling is the incorporation of energy-saving systems and appliances. Upgrading to Energy Star-rated appliances, putting in energy-efficient windows, and including smart home technology can significantly minimize energy consumption. Additionally, explore incorporating solar panels into the design, that can substantially lower electricity costs over time and support a more eco-friendly living environment.
In conclusion, focusing on water conservation is crucial in any thorough remodeling project. Installing low-flow fixtures, rainwater harvesting systems, and drought-resistant landscaping can greatly reduce water usage. Such practices not only support sustainability but also lead to long-term cost benefits for residents, creating a more eco-friendly and eco-friendly living environment. By focusing on these eco-friendly remodeling practices, individuals can transform their environments while positively affecting the world.
Contemporary Styling Trends
Today’s whole house remodeling features a blend of functionality and visual appeal, with a strong focus on open floor plans. Homeowners are increasingly favoring designs that encourage smooth flow between spaces. The removal of non-load bearing walls enables ambient light to flow throughout the home, creating a more inviting atmosphere. This trend not only enhances the visual appeal but also optimizes the use of space, making even compact homes feel more expansive and connected.
Sustainable design is another important trend shaping modern entire home remodeling. Homeowners are growing more environmentally conscious and are choosing materials that minimize their carbon footprint. This includes reclaimed wood, high-efficiency appliances, and eco-friendly finishes. Interior designers are also adding smart technology that promotes energy efficiency, from smart thermostats to automated lighting systems. This movement not only contributes to a healthier planet but also results in long-term savings for homeowners.
